Stepping in for this months Balcony Interview, Dee Koala brings her fresh energy which has Slikour cracking up throughout their entire chat. You might know her from her "Friday Freestyle," but she re-introduces herself as she takes us through her musical journey. Having started by writing poetry in school, not just for herself, but for other kids too, Dee Koala has been a wordsmith since day one. Mostly rapping in her home language, IsiXhosa, she explains how she is more comfortable in rapping in her mother tongue as compared to the common tongue. She is comfortable in her own skin, and it shows in how she presents herself. Meet Dee Koala as she steps into the first part of the Balcony below;
